Security Note Cache refresh with user change, SAP security note 1232259

Description

This security note has been updated. For more detailed information, see Security Note 1606282.

In PI 7.10 and 7.11, the PI messaging user (for example, PIAPPLUSER, PIAFUSER) and the PI directory service user (PIDIRUSER) require a large number of authorizations due to the configuration of the central Web service. For security reasons, you want to reduce the authorizations to a minimum.
